Job Summary We are se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Property Inspector to join our dynamic team. In this role, you will be responsible for inspecting properties to ensure they meet safety, maintenance, and quality standards. Your keen eye for detail and proactive approach will help maintain the integrity of our properties and uphold our commitment to exceptional service. Duties Conduct comprehensive, compliance inspections of residential properties in the San Joaquin County, identifying maintenance issues, safety hazards, and compliance concerns Document inspection findings accurately using digital tools or reports, highlighting areas needing attention Verify that property conditions align with lease agreements, community standards, and safety regulations Collaborate with property manager to prioritize repairs and follow up on unresolved issues Perform routine checks on landscaping, pest control measures, and general property upkeep Ensure all inspections are completed efficiently within scheduled timeframes Maintain detailed records of inspections, repairs, and follow-up actions for accountability, specifically documenting processes and maintaining records of move-in inspections, move-out inspections, and health & safety inspections Skills Strong knowledge of property maintenance, landscaping, pest control, and general repair techniques Experience with property management software and office equipment Excellent observational skills with an eye for detail in assessing property conditions Valid driving license and proof of automobile coverage Effective communication skills to document findings clearly and collaborate with property managers If you are a detail-oriented individual with a passion for property management and customer service, we invite you to apply for this exciting opportunity!
